site stats

React custom hook memoize

WebApr 12, 2024 · The usehooks-ts package is an open-source, typescript-based, tree-shakable collection of useful react hooks that we can use in our react application. One of the most useful hooks it offers is the useLocalStorage and useReadLocalStorage hooks.These hooks allow use to read and write to the browser's localStorage API with ease. WebCustom hooks memoize return value? When returning an object from a custom hook, is it best if I memoize the return object? function useFoo () { // ... return { foo, bar } } Isn't it …

When not to use the useMemo React Hook - LogRocket Blog

Web2 days ago · It has tons of variables that are disposed after the first use. I tried to split it up into several custom hooks. function App () { useEffect ( ()=> { // tons of code to load and parse a CSV ... // tons of code to create a drawing from the csv ... // tons of code to appy an algorithm to the csv data ... // finished. show a result. never use the ... WebSep 13, 2024 · Use React Context with a custom hook Unfortunately, there's still something bothering me in the code above. In the Page component, we are accessing the context by using the useContext hook directly. But what if the component is not actually inside a UserContextProvider? Then the value would default to undefined without us knowing. imgui highlight color https://shieldsofarms.com

Woodmore Towne Centre - PROPERTY CAPSULE

WebSep 29, 2024 · Hooks is the new addition in react 16.8. Using useState and useEffect hook the state and lifecycle of the functional component can be maintained. In this article let’s … WebAug 16, 2024 · React Customising React Data Grid with hooks and functions AG Grid allows extensive customisation by creating custom components. In this post we will create custom components for rendering cells, filtering column values, editing cell values. Keeping Up To Date With JavaScript Libraries list of positive health behaviors

Memoization in React js - Topcoder

Category:How to Memoize Components in React by Ross Bulat Medium

Tags:React custom hook memoize

React custom hook memoize

How to create a reusable custom React Hook for Redux dispatch …

WebMar 11, 2024 · Export a custom hook, don't bother with a Consumer render prop component; Memoize the components that consume the context, either by: Container and React.memoized presentational components; React.useMemo the component's output; Hope this helps you use React Context more effectively in your apps. WebAug 11, 2024 · 3. Have below function which is common custom hook and called from multiple places. How this can be memoized to improve performance. (While debug on …

React custom hook memoize

Did you know?

WebFront-end web developer with three years of experience with React.js, TypeScript, Antd, REST API, Socket.IO. Developed and debug 4 mid-sized web applications that deliver exceptional customers experiences. With priorities such as writing testable, easy to maintain, short and clean code. A fast and creative learner. Collaborate with stakeholders, … WebSep 4, 2024 · React hooks were first introduced in React 16.8. They are functions that let you hook into React state. Some of the built-in hooks provided by React are useState, useEffect, useContext, useReducer, useRef, useCallback, and useMemo. Why React Hooks are used One of the main advantages of using React hooks is the re-usability of logic.

WebWith the useMemo hook we can memoize the results of that computation and only recalculate it when one of the dependencies changes. const memoized = useMemo( () => expensive(a, b), // Only re-run the expensive function when any of these // dependencies change [a, b] ); Don't run any effectful code inside useMemo. Side-effects belong in … WebDec 12, 2024 · React Custom Hook Typescript example. Let’s say that we build a React Typescript application with the following 2 components: – TutorialsList: get a list of Tutorials from an API call (GET /tutorials) and display the list. – Tutorial: get a Tutorial’s details from an API call (GET /tutorials/:id) and display it, but the interface will ...

WebFeb 22, 2024 · Memoization is an optimization feature in React which, when used in the right place, increases the performance of the program. React gives us PureComponent and memo to implement memoization. PureComponent is used with the class component and memo is used with the function component. Memoization increases performance by … WebApr 26, 2024 · Memoization in React is a good tool to have in our belts, but it's not something you should use everywhere. These tools are useful for dealing with functions or tasks that require heavy computation. We have to be aware that in the background all three of these solutions add overhead to our code, too.

WebJul 30, 2024 · With Web3 Onboard’s react hook package, any developer can quickly set up their dapp to connect EVM (Ethereum Virtual Machine) compatible wallets, make transactions and sign contracts. Web3 Onboard also allows for a full range of customizations, styling, and theming that makes the process of onboarding users look …

WebApr 14, 2024 · Photo by Nick Fewings on Unsplash Introduction: 10 Clever Custom React Hooks. Hooks have revolutionized the way we write React components by enabling us to use state and lifecycle features in ... imgui high dpiWebApr 13, 2024 · To avoid this, we can move the subscribe function outside our react component or memoize it using useCallback in case the subscribe function needs additional information from the component. imgui is mouse over windowWebMar 5, 2024 · React Profiler: Flame Chart. If you’ve identified scenarios where rendering is slow, memoization is probably the best bet. React.memo is a performance optimization … imgui opengl githubWebhours of operation: sun – thu: 12pm – 10pm fri – sat: 12pm – 12am (301) 773-7779 imgui move windowWebIt was inspired by the react-firebase-hooks package, and I wanted to share it with you all to get your feedback and see if there are any alternatives or improvements I could make. Here's the code for my hook: import { useCallback, useState } from 'react'; /** * A custom React Hook for handling async functions in components. imgui how to useWebApr 11, 2024 · useCallback: is a built-in React Hook that allows you to memoize a function. It takes a function and an array of dependencies as arguments and returns a memoized … imgui hover textWebWoodmore Towne Centre 2250 Petrie Ln Lanham, MD 20706 . Directions 38.921318, -76.846851 Woodmore Towne Centre is the dominant grocery-anchored regional center … imgui rainbow color